Some of the responsibilities will include but are not limited to:
Financial Administration
- Prepare accounts payable and receivable files, processing, and payment
- Prepare balance sheets.
- Preparation and lodgement of quarterly BAS and monthly PAYG acquittals to ATO.
- Responsible for the overseeing of entering of assets onto the registered database.
- Monitor cash flow and cash management.
- Prepare annual and midyear budget by identifying critical areas during the pre-budget process and working on preliminary calculations.
- Follow up on the payable and receivable with professional business correspondences.
Financial Report
- Reporting – alibility to prepare and provide accurate, timely reports to external funding bodies and internal relevant persons.
- Produce monthly profit and loss for presentation by managers and relevant.
- Budgeting reports, forecasting reports, and business analysis.
Financial Reconciliation
- Reconciliation of Accounts payable and receivable.
- Reconcile all accounts including bank transactions, and assist in preparing financial statements including revenue & expenditure, performance to budget/variance, key expenditure tracking and cash flow.
- Reconciliation of bank accounts, clearing accounts and journals to be completed on a monthly basis.
- Prepare monthly reconciliations that are completed on the general ledger. accounting including the accuracy of bank reconciliations.
Continuous Process Improvement
- Contribute to the continuous improvement of financial accounting systems, transactional processing, procedures and processes.
- Assist in the development and maintenance of high-quality procedural documentation and standards.
- Attend and contribute to review meetings where appropriate ensuring a person-centred approach.
